#5338c1 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#5338c1 is composed of 32.5% red, 22% green and 75.7%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 57% cyan, 71% magenta, 0% yellow and 24.3% black. It has a hue angle of 251.8 degrees, a saturation of 55% and a lightness of 48.8%. #5338c1 color hex could be obtained by blending #a670ff with #000083. Closest websafe color is: #6633cc.

#5338c1 Color Conversion
The hexadecimal color #5338c1 has RGB values of R:83, G:56, B:193 and CMYK values of C:0.57, M:0.71, Y:0, K:0.24. Its decimal value is 5454017.
